It was a great day at Garvey on Saturday afternoon and as a mutual supporter who's watched both clubs play a bit this season, I was really impressed with the standard of football that was shown.
One of the most intense games of reserves footy I think I've seen with NB holding on by 2 points. If the game had gone on for another minute or two I think Parkside would have got it home but credit to NB they found a way to hold on. I was quite touched to see the emotion of the NB players after winning the game, you could tell it meant a lot to them and congratulations. For me, NB's 7, 42, 18 and 27 stood out. While for Parkside, 12, 66, 2 and 4 were great with 4 being the best on ground in my opinion.
In the seniors, it went a little more to script with NB forwards playing very well. Credit to Parkside who kept coming but they could not reel them in and NB deserved winners on the day. For NB 17, 19, 32, 9 and 20 all stood up with 20 being best on ground for me. Parkside fought valiantly with 7, 5, 26 all playing well.

Scoobie, it was the NB ruckmen who won Norm Smith, number 33 - he also played very well.
Parkside have a lot of young players and if they stick together the future will be bright and they'll have success.
